Is there an aspect in boss design you don't like? by Pleasant-Top5515 in gamedesign

[–]Eonzenex 1 point2 points  (0 children)

There's only a small handful of universal bad designs as most of the advice here can vary depending on other aspects of your game, e.g. genre, expected game proficiency, speed, etc.

Unfairness and breaking established patterns rule this area. Under-telegraphed moves, sudden difficulty spikes, immunity to certain effects all contribute, but IMO the worst sin is hard shutdowns.

Soft shutdowns typically involve encoargaging the player to try a different approach by buffing certain playstyles/items/equipment, but hard shutdowns are where most of those sore points come into play.

The core of a shutdown boils down to forcing the player to try new things, but if a developer goes too far it leads to frustration. One of the worst hard shutdowns is Crowd Control (CC) because it takes away the players agency.

CC already sucks when you can't do anything for a few seconds, now imagine walking into a boss room and finding out the hours you spent creating a sick melee character makes a flying boss almost impossible. What should've been an epic 10 minute aerial combat sequence becomes a tedious 40 minute chip-damage affair.

How do they code rogue like upgrades?? by Flohhhhhh in howdidtheycodeit

[–]Eonzenex 1 point2 points  (0 children)

There's a system Unreal engine you could look into: Gameplay ability system

Basically, an effect applies a tag. Tags have conditions such as other tags that are required (Enemies get the "fire" tag if they have the "covered in oil" tag), or tags that block it (Enemies can't get the "fire" tag if they have the "wet" tag), etc.

When you activate something that can be modified, you check for tags that could change its behaviour.

This is a big system to setup so it'd only be useful if you had a lot of upgrades, or upgrades that change on other tags.
